What is a temporary level 2 software engineer?

Temporary Level 2 Software Engineers are mid-level software professionals hired on a short-term or contract basis to assist with software development projects. They typically have a few years of experience and are expected to write code, debug applications, and collaborate with team members to deliver technical solutions. Unlike permanent employees, their roles are limited to a specific duration or project timeline, providing flexibility for both employers and employees. They may work on various aspects of software development, including design, testing, and implementation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a temporary level 2 software engineer?

To thrive as a Temporary Level 2 Software Engineer, you typically need a bachelor’s degree in computer science or a related field, solid programming skills (such as in Python, Java, or C++), and experience with software development lifecycles.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, development environments, and possibly certifications like AWS Certified Developer or Microsoft Azure Fundamentals are valuable.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and adaptability help individuals excel, especially in temporary or project-based roles. These skills and qualifications ensure efficient contribution to development teams, rapid integration into projects, and the ability to deliver quality code within tight timeframes.

What is the difference between Temporary Level 2 Software Engineer vs Temporary Level 3 Software Engineer?

AspectTemporary Level 2 Software EngineerTemporary Level 3 Software Engineer
Experience1-3 years3-5 years
ResponsibilitiesBasic coding, bug fixes, support tasksAdvanced coding, system design, mentorship
CertificationsRelevant certifications (e.g., Java, Python)Additional certifications or specialized skills
Work EnvironmentTeam support, project assistanceLead tasks, project planning

Temporary Level 2 Software Engineers typically handle foundational coding and support tasks with 1-3 years of experience, while Temporary Level 3 Software Engineers take on more complex responsibilities and have 3-5 years of experience. The main difference lies in their level of expertise and scope of work within the software development process.

What does a temporary level 2 software engineer do?

As a Temporary Level 2 Software Engineer, you can expect to work on well-defined software development tasks such as implementing features, fixing bugs, and contributing to code reviews. You'll likely collaborate closely with permanent team members, participating in daily stand-ups and sprint meetings to track progress. The role often involves working under tight timelines and adapting quickly to new codebases, as temporary assignments typically address short-term project needs or workload spikes. This experience provides a great opportunity to develop your technical skills and gain exposure to a variety of tools and workflows.
